Support Analyst (Fixed Income) - Jobs in Montréal, QC

Job LocationMontréal, QC
EducationNot Mentioned
SalaryNot Disclosed
IndustryNot Mentioned
Functional AreaNot Mentioned
Job TypeFull Time

Job Description

ResponsibilitiesABOUT USDevelop your career and come work with a large international bank expanding its activities in Montreal!Société Générale Group counts 130000 employees located in more than 60 countries around the globe. Present in Canada since 1974, Société Générale Canada Technology and Service center are rapidly growing to support the groups global activities. Société Générale has positioned itself as a frontrunner in supporting the energy transition and carbon net zero financing.About our teamThe position is for a support analyst with knowledge of the Fixed Income and currency business. The Fixed Income, Forex and Credit department is in charge of electronic trading, trade capture, pricing, risk and market access technologies. Our main partners and clients are Traders, sales and e-business.ABOUT THE JOBWhat are you applying forThis is a central and dynamic position as you will provide technical and functional support for the applications that are used by our traders based in New York.The position involves working closely with traders, business analysts and developers to deliver and support solutions to the trading and sales desk in a DevOps model environment.Great communication, social skills and knowledge of ITIL best practices are essential as you will be responsible for managing and maintaining our applications.What will be your day-to-dayTechnical and functional supportYou will provide timely resolution of functional and technical issues and report incidents to the appropriate chain of command.You will troubleshoot functional issues in a financial environment, with various applications and architecture regionally and/or globally. Multi-tasking environment.Crisis Management and Incident Management

  • You will ensure timely communication to end-user and senior management
  • You will communicate with users regarding application outages and upcoming events like release, project, etc.
  • You will manage the Client Relationship with the end user community.
